>> On 12/17/2013 07:49 PM, Dilger, Andreas wrote:
>> I saw this same problem on my system - it happens when trying to migrate a 
>> file created with Lustre 1.8.
>> 
>> See https://jira.hpdd.intel.com/browse/LU-4293 for details.
>> 
>> I have an updated version of lfs_migrate that works around this problem that 
>> I should push to Gerrit. The patch will be linked to the above bug when 
>> ready.
